Output bf74392035e96a371dc69517e17c2c8ab545832c54214cecbce9fc8bed90bcaa:0

value
80282
script pubkey
OP_HASH160 OP_PUSHBYTES_20 664769f904b4b24ea7021e67eb54cc7339d09f17 OP_EQUAL
address
3B1pQ3DofbRf4VYciRnuYU9kzqQgJHyuxW
transaction
bf74392035e96a371dc69517e17c2c8ab545832c54214cecbce9fc8bed90bcaa
confirmations
206072
spent
true